M t mtou rp About the team
Based in the Clock Tower building on the City Campus our team is part of Academic Programmes within the wider Student and Academic Services. We provide administrative support to the Academic Programmes Committee and Sub-Committee manage academic amendments and are responsible for the University Calendar publication and maintenance. Te Whiwhinga mahi The opportunity
We are looking to appoint a full time 12-month fixed-term Academic Programmes Adviser to provide advice and support for academic amendments quality assurance and the successful operations of key Committees including the Academic Programmes Committee and Sub-Committee. This is an exciting opportunity for a candidate who has excellent organisational skills attention to detail relationship-building skills and an understanding of and interest in curriculum approval and review procedures within tertiary education. It provides a great chance to build strong secretarial experience within committees and to be involved in New Zealand-wide processes by working with the Committee on University Academic Programmes (CUAP) of Universities New Zealand. It also offers the opportunity to learn more about the Universitys new Curriculum Management System and how it can support this roles tasks.
